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29789 382 7149147954 608859535
8950310 294396
8950310 294396
471 3959 331074123
All about undefined
Interested in learning more?
8950310 294396
471 3959 331074123
See more
792680283 1640301145
0428652 6874 35334678 59655254 1422942
See more
108993207 63180
084628195 3417953 967
See more